October 11, 1999 WRIGHT STATE UNIVERSITY'S FOUNDATION BOARD The Wright State University Foundation Board of Trustees has announced its new officers and new board members for 1999-2000. Chairing the foundation will be Robert W. Nutter, managing partner of Nutter Enterprises. Other board officers are K. Douglas Deck, president and CEO of Good Samaritan Hospital and Health Center, vice chair; M. Christina Manchester, professional volunteer, secretary; and Jerome P. Sutton, retired director of the Acquisition Support Team, Air Force Materiel Command, treasurer.
New trustees include Michael DiFlora, senior vice president for engineering, Tecumseh Products; David Lower, vice president for marketing and sales, Southdown, Inc.; Christopher M. McAtee, CFO of the Brower Insurance Agency; and Malte vonMatthiesses, CEO of YSI, Inc.
The 25 board members of the Wright State University Foundation, Inc., represent a cross-section of Miami Valley business and community leaders. By networking with alumni and other constituencies, the foundation helps promote Wright State's mission and accomplishments. The foundation actively engages in fundraising to support University priority needs and manages gifts, bequests of money and property for the benefit of the university.
